TL;DR Summary

Engineered Bifidobacterium longum delivers SumIL-2 directly into pancreatic tumors to activate cancer-fighting T cells, slowing tumor growth in animal studies; the effect improves when combined with chemotherapy, radiation, or anti-PD-L1 immunotherapy, and hinges on the tumors’ low-oxygen microenvironment to localize treatment. Human safety and delivery method remain to be tested.
